首頁 後端開發 C++ C++ 在太空站系統整合中的作用

C++ 在太空站系統整合中的作用

Jun 01, 2024 am 09:18 AM
c++ 太空站

C++在太空站系統整合中擔任關鍵角色,以其高效能、​​物件導向特性和多平台支持,用於建構複雜太空系統和軟體,在國際太空站(ISS)中,C++負責開發主電腦、機械臂和影像處理等關鍵軟體。

C++ 在空间站系统集成中的作用

C++ 在空間站系統整合中的作用

C++ 是一門強大的物件導向程式語言,在太空站系統集成中發揮著至關重要的作用。其強大的性能和功能性使其成為建立複雜太空系統和軟體的理想選擇。

C++ 的優點

  • 高效能: C++ 編譯後會直接運行在機器碼上,具有很高的執行效率。對於需要即時回應的太空站系統而言,這至關重要。
  • 物件導向: C++ 的物件導向特性允許開發人員建構可重複使用的模組和類,從而減少程式碼複雜性和增加可維護性。
  • 多重平台支援: C++ 程式碼可以編譯並運行在不同的作業系統和硬體平台上,確保太空站系統的可移植性。

實戰案例

在國際太空站(ISS) 中,C++ 已被用於開發各種關鍵軟體,包括:

  • 主電腦: ISS 的主電腦負責控制和監控太空站的關鍵系統,包括電源、維生和通訊。其軟體主要以 C++ 編寫。
  • 機械手臂: 太空站的機械手臂由 C++ 編寫的軟體控制。該軟體負責操縱機械手臂並執行複雜的任務。
  • 影像處理: 來自太空站攝影機和感測器的資料由 C++ 編寫的軟體處理。該軟體識別模式並檢測異常情況。

結論

C++ 在太空站系統整合中發揮著至關重要的作用。其高效能、​​物件導向特性和多平台支援使其成為開發複雜太空系統和軟體的理想選擇。

以上是C++ 在太空站系統整合中的作用的詳細內容。更多資訊請關注PHP中文網其他相關文章!

本網站聲明
本文內容由網友自願投稿,版權歸原作者所有。本站不承擔相應的法律責任。如發現涉嫌抄襲或侵權的內容,請聯絡admin@php.cn

熱門文章

兩個點博物館:邦格荒地地點指南
4 週前 By 尊渡假赌尊渡假赌尊渡假赌
倉庫:如何復興隊友
3 週前 By 尊渡假赌尊渡假赌尊渡假赌
Hello Kitty Island冒險:如何獲得巨型種子
3 週前 By 尊渡假赌尊渡假赌尊渡假赌

熱門文章

兩個點博物館:邦格荒地地點指南
4 週前 By 尊渡假赌尊渡假赌尊渡假赌
倉庫:如何復興隊友
3 週前 By 尊渡假赌尊渡假赌尊渡假赌
Hello Kitty Island冒險:如何獲得巨型種子
3 週前 By 尊渡假赌尊渡假赌尊渡假赌

熱門文章標籤

記事本++7.3.1

記事本++7.3.1

好用且免費的程式碼編輯器

SublimeText3漢化版

SublimeText3漢化版

中文版,非常好用

禪工作室 13.0.1

禪工作室 13.0.1

強大的PHP整合開發環境

Dreamweaver CS6

Dreamweaver CS6

視覺化網頁開發工具

SublimeText3 Mac版

SublimeText3 Mac版

神級程式碼編輯軟體(SublimeText3)

C++ 並發程式設計中資料結構的同時安全設計? C++ 並發程式設計中資料結構的同時安全設計? Jun 05, 2024 am 11:00 AM

C++ 並發程式設計中資料結構的同時安全設計?

C++物件佈局與記憶體對齊,優化記憶體使用效率 C++物件佈局與記憶體對齊,優化記憶體使用效率 Jun 05, 2024 pm 01:02 PM

C++物件佈局與記憶體對齊,優化記憶體使用效率

Golang 與 C++ 的異同 Golang 與 C++ 的異同 Jun 05, 2024 pm 06:12 PM

Golang 與 C++ 的異同

如何在C++中實現策略設計模式? 如何在C++中實現策略設計模式? Jun 06, 2024 pm 04:16 PM

如何在C++中實現策略設計模式?

如何在 C++ STL 中實作客製化的比較器? 如何在 C++ STL 中實作客製化的比較器? Jun 05, 2024 am 11:50 AM

如何在 C++ STL 中實作客製化的比較器?

如何複製C++ STL容器? 如何複製C++ STL容器? Jun 05, 2024 am 11:51 AM

如何複製C++ STL容器?

C++ 智慧指標的底層實作原理有哪些? C++ 智慧指標的底層實作原理有哪些? Jun 05, 2024 pm 01:17 PM

C++ 智慧指標的底層實作原理有哪些?

基於Actor模型的C++多執行緒程式設計如何實作? 基於Actor模型的C++多執行緒程式設計如何實作? Jun 05, 2024 am 11:49 AM

基於Actor模型的C++多執行緒程式設計如何實作?

See all articles